Google Nest Wifi Pro vs TP-Link Deco XE75
The Google Nest Wifi Pro and TP-Link Deco XE75 are both Wi-Fi 6E mesh systems, but they differ in design philosophy and feature set. Nest Wifi Pro emphasizes seamless Google ecosystem integration, while the Deco XE75 offers more advanced network controls and better value for non-Google users.
Google Nest Wifi Pro
A Wi-Fi 6E mesh system designed for seamless integration with Google's smart home ecosystem. It combines three bands (2.4 GHz, 5 GHz, 5 GHz) and supports up to 6 Gbps speeds across typical home environments.

Performance & Speed Comparison
Peak Throughput
Nest Wifi Pro claims 6 Gbps vs Deco XE75's 4.3 Gbps; both perform similarly in real-world home use.
Coverage per Unit
Both cover approximately 2,000–2,200 sq ft; performance is nearly equivalent in typical environments.
Multi-Device Handling
Both use OFDMA and MU-MIMO; real-world performance scales similarly across 50+ connected devices.
Latency for Gaming
TP-Link offers finer QoS tuning; Nest Wifi Pro prioritizes simplicity over granular control.
Smart Home Integration
Nest Wifi Pro includes Thread border router and Matter support; Deco XE75 has no native smart home features.

Ecosystem & Ease of Use
Nest Wifi Pro is purpose-built for Google users, offering one-tap setup via Google Home app and deep Matter/Thread support for future smart home expansion. Deco XE75 caters to broader audiences with platform-agnostic control, advanced networking options, and better performance per dollar, though setup and management require more manual input. Choose Nest Wifi Pro if you're all-in on Google; choose Deco XE75 if you want flexibility and network power at a fraction of the cost.
